PostgreSQL Source Code git master
Loading...
Searching...
No Matches
ECPGtype Struct Reference

#include <type.h>

Data Fields

enum ECPGttype type
 
chartype_name
 
charsize
 
charstruct_sizeof
 
union { 
 
   struct ECPGtype *   element 
 
   struct ECPGstruct_member *   members 
 
u 
 
int counter
 

Detailed Description

Definition at line 17 of file type.h.

Field Documentation

◆ counter

int ECPGtype::counter

Definition at line 32 of file type.h.

Referenced by ECPGmake_simple_type(), ECPGstruct_member_dup(), and find_struct_member().

◆ element

struct ECPGtype* ECPGtype::element

Definition at line 28 of file type.h.

Referenced by check_indicator(), ECPGstruct_member_dup(), and find_struct_member().

◆ members

struct ECPGstruct_member* ECPGtype::members

◆ size

char* ECPGtype::size

◆ struct_sizeof

char* ECPGtype::struct_sizeof

◆ type

enum ECPGttype ECPGtype::type

◆ type_name

char* ECPGtype::type_name

Definition at line 20 of file type.h.

Referenced by ECPGmake_struct_type(), ECPGstruct_member_dup(), and find_struct_member().

◆ [union]

union { ... } ECPGtype::u

The documentation for this struct was generated from the following file: